Background

Established in 2024, this Scholarship has been generously funded by the Faculty of Engineering to support currently enrolled students in the Faculty of Engineering at the University of Sydney, who are experiencing financial hardship.

1. Background

a. Established in 2024, this Scholarship has been generously funded by the Faculty of Engineering to support currently enrolled students in the Faculty of Engineering at the University of Sydney, who are experiencing financial hardship.

2. Eligibility

a. Applicants must be an Australian Citizen, Australian Permanent Resident or New Zealand Citizen.

b. Applicants must be currently enrolled in an undergraduate or a postgraduate coursework degree (including combined degrees) in the Faculty of Engineering at the University of Sydney.

c. Applicants must have completed at least one semester of study in their degree (including combined degrees) in the Faculty of Engineering, University of Sydney.

d. Applicants must be able to demonstrate financial hardship.

e. Applicants must not be a recipient of any other scholarship.

3. Selection Criteria

a. The Scholarship will be awarded on the basis of:

I. financial hardship as demonstrated by supporting documentation, and
II. a personal statement explaining their circumstances.

b. The Scholarship will be awarded by the Associate Dean (Education), Faculty of Engineering, or their nominated delegates.

4. Value

a. The Scholarship is valued at $3,000 and will be paid as a one-off payment on receipt of the Scholarship Acceptance form.

b. Deferral and/or suspension of the Scholarship is not permitted, and it is not transferable to another University school, faculty or university.

c. The Scholarship will be offered subject to the availability of funds.

d. No other amount is payable.

5. Ongoing Eligibility

a. None apply.

6. Termination

a. The Scholarship will be terminated if the recipient:

I. withdraws from an eligible course, or
II. is determined by the University to be guilty of serious misconduct, including, but not limited to, having provided false or misleading information as part of their Scholarship application.

b. Once the Scholarship has been terminated, it will not be reinstated unless due to University error.

c. Where a student is found guilty of serious misconduct or the Scholarship is terminated under any instance in the Termination Clause of these terms and conditions, the University reserves the right to request that any Scholarship funds paid to the Scholarship recipient be reimbursed.
